Original Description
Henri Charles Manguin's La Glycine A Neuilly (1910) is a radiant testament to the Fauvist movement, where bold color trumped strict realism. The canvas shimmers with untamed violet wisteria blossoms cascading over lush greenery, their exuberant purple hues vibrating against warm terracotta walls. Manguin, a close associate of Matisse, masterfully harnesses Fauvism’s signature unrestrained palette—sapphire shadows dance beneath the foliage, while citrusy yellows peek through the composition like scattered sunlight. Painted during his prolific period in Neuilly-sur-Seine, this work embodies Fauvism’s revolutionary break from academic tradition, prioritizing emotional resonance over naturalistic representation. Though less renowned than his peers, Manguin’s La Glycine remains a vital bridge between Post-Impressionist energy and early modernist abstraction, its floral subject matter nodding to Monet’s gardens while its chromatic audacity foreshadows Expressionism. The painting’s joyful spontaneity captures the very essence of joie de vivre that defined pre-WWI French avant-garde circles.
